Burberry organization p.c, the British luxury fashion brand,
sued J. C. Penney Co on Tuesday, accusing the U.S.
retailer of trademark infringement for promoting outerwear that featured
genuine copies of its famous "Burberry check" sample.
In a criticism filed in U.S.
district court in big apple, Burberry accused J.C. Penney of illegally selling
"quilted jackets" with the pattern, in addition to "headscarf
coats" wherein scarves carrying the pattern were offered with matching
coats.
Burberry stated it has used its check trademark for the
reason that Twenties, in its original crimson, camel, black and white
coloration combination in addition to different combos.
It said J.C. Penney saved promoting its infringing
merchandise for two months after the Plano, Texas-based totally store
discovered of Burberry's objections.
The Levy institution, a new york
distributor accused of offering the infringing merchandise, was also named as a
defendant.
"even though defendants' infringing products are of
inferior fine, they seem superficially much like authentic Burberry
products," Burberry said. "Defendants' moves are intended to mislead
and misinform consumers into believing that defendants' or their merchandise
are authorized, backed with the aid of or connected to Burberry."
J.C. Penney did not at once reply to a request for remark.
Levy had nobody to be had to remark.
The lawsuit seeks a halt to similarly infringements, plus
both triple damages, the disgorgement of unlawful earnings, or up to $2 million
for each infringed trademark.
based in 1856, Burberry is one in all many luxurious brands
to sue over the sale of alleged knockoffs that they fear can lessen income, or
damage reputations and customer goodwill.
The case is Burberry Ltd v. J.C. Penney Corp et al, U.S.
District courtroom, Southern District of latest York,
No. sixteen-00982.
